unjudgeable Definition
not able to be judged or evaluated.

Summary: unjudgeable in Brief
The term 'unjudgeable' [uhn-juhj-uh-buhl] refers to something that cannot be judged or evaluated. It is often used to describe things like the value of a painting, the outcome of an experiment, or the beauty of nature.
